GW What were some of the most significant events for you over the past 30 years.
IOMMI The band broke up and got back together again.
GW Both of your bands did!
VAN HALEN Some things have changed, but with me it’s always been a family thing. It still is. My son joined the band. Contrary to people’s beliefs, I didn’t get rid of anyone to get him in the band. We needed a bass player, and when I asked if he wanted to play bass, he said sure. It’s always been my brother and me and whoever else.
IOMMI People have asked me over the years, “Why did you get rid of so and so?” They don’t understand that sometimes people don’t want to stay, or they don’t want to work hard and you have to replace them. You may not be happy about it, but it’s like a factory: just because a worker leaves, you don’t close the whole factory down.
VAN HALEN You don’t stop making music just because one of the guys doesn’t want to play with you any more.
IOMMI There are so many different aspects to it. Sometimes they don’t want to carry on and want to do their own thing so you replace them.
GW And sometimes you don’t know when hell is going to freeze over and you’ll work with someone again.
VAN HALEN Who ever thought we’d be back again with Roth? He went off and did his own thing. He just got tired of what we were doing. We did our thing, and now we’re back together.
IOMMI Black Sabbath got back together with Ozzy. Even when Heaven and Hell got together with Ronnie James Dio a few years ago, we didn’t think we were going to record a new album, but things worked out so well that we did it.
GW You’ve both worked with singers who developed these larger-than-life personalities.
IOMMI Yeah, but we became the arseholes.
VAN HALEN The bottom line for me is I’m just happy to be here with my friend Tony. I’ve had a hip replacement, I’ve beaten cancer, I had my hand operation, and I stopped drinking. Something inside of me just went, “I’m done.” People always ask me if I’m in a program. AA didn’t do anything for me. Rehab didn’t work. Nothing worked. It’s a strange thing. If you don’t want to quit, you won’t. I can’t tell you what happened. It just did. I don’t need to drink. I’m not jonesing for one. I don’t even think about it any more. It’s like God gave me one big bottle and I drank it all, so now it’s gone. I’m done. I’m just happy to be alive and to still be able to play. I’d say for both of us that not a hell of a lot keeps us down.
IOMMI We’ve done an awful lot.
VAN HALEN We’ve made a lot of mistakes.
IOMMI And you learn from them.
VAN HALEN We’ve come up with a lot of cool stuff, and we’re far from done. We’re certainly not the assholes that people think we are.
IOMMI We just try to be ourselves. That’s why we’ve been friends for so long.
